A man died during the night from Friday to Saturday, after a shock with a fire engine in the town of Anzin in the North, we learned from the emergency services.

Called for an intervention around 3:40 am, the vehicle "collided" with a man, still unidentified, who was "probably lying on the road" according to the first elements, specified the fire department.

The exact circumstances remain to be determined and an investigation has been opened.

“The man died at the scene”, despite an attempt at resuscitation by the crew of the vehicle.

These three firefighters "were immediately replaced by colleagues", and "a psychological support unit was deployed", added the firefighters.
